http://settheory.net/sets/order-relation WebBinary Relations A binary relation over a set A is a structure that indicates properties about pairs of objects drawn from a set A. The particular property indicated depends on the choice of binary relation. Some examples: &lt;, ≤, ⊆, ≡ₖ, etc. If R is a binary relation over a set A and a, b ∈ A, we write aRb to indicate that the relation given by R holds from a to b.

WebWhen a relation is unary, we usually refer to it as a "set" rather than a "relation". (For example, we can view the set { 2,4,9 } as being the same thing as the unary relation { (2),(4),(9) }.) If all the B i 's are the same set, B, we say that R is an n-ary relation on B. Perhaps the most common kind of relation is a binary relation on a set. WebJun 30, 2024 · Binary relations define relations between two objects. For example, “less-than” on the real numbers relates every real number, a, to a real number, b, precisely when a &lt; b. Similarly, the subset relation relates a set, A, to another set, B, precisely when A ⊆ B.
